In order for you to exit the drinking life and transform your relationshi with alcohol, it is necessary to learn how to be unconfortable and do what needs to be done anyway. Be uncomfortable on purpose. The emotions which costs us are dreams are usually: Confusion Doubt Self Pity Fear Why? Because this emotions/feelings lead to inaction instead of fueling massive action. Topics Discussed: Questions to ask yourself Why do I want to achieve this goal? Why will I do it no matter what? Who will I be accountable to? Notice the feelings/emotions coming up for you List all the actions you'll need to take to achieve the goal. Then ask yourself what will I need to think in order to feel committted, excited, empowered, disciplined and/or willing? Create strategies for the obstacles.
